## What is the Debt of Debt Restructuring Strategies?

Restructuring, within cryptocurrency and derivatives, represents a recalibration of obligations to avoid default, often involving negotiations between issuers and creditors. This process frequently incorporates tokenized debt instruments, enabling fractional ownership and increased liquidity compared to traditional finance. Successful implementation requires a comprehensive assessment of underlying asset valuations, considering the inherent volatility of digital assets and the potential for cascading liquidations. The objective is to establish a sustainable debt profile, preserving capital and maintaining market confidence.

## What is the Adjustment of Debt Restructuring Strategies?

of debt terms in these markets often centers on extending maturities, reducing interest rates, or swapping debt for equity or other assets, including stablecoins or future revenue streams. Options strategies, such as collars or spreads, can be integrated to hedge against adverse price movements during the restructuring period, mitigating risk for both debtors and creditors. Quantitative analysis of implied volatility surfaces is crucial for accurately pricing these hedging instruments and optimizing the restructuring terms. Furthermore, smart contract functionality facilitates automated execution of adjusted payment schedules and collateral management.

## What is the Algorithm of Debt Restructuring Strategies?

-driven approaches to debt restructuring are emerging, leveraging decentralized finance (DeFi) protocols and automated market makers (AMMs) to streamline the process. These systems can dynamically adjust debt parameters based on real-time market conditions and collateralization ratios, enhancing efficiency and transparency. Machine learning models can be employed to predict default probabilities and identify optimal restructuring strategies, minimizing losses for all parties involved. However, algorithmic restructuring necessitates robust security audits and careful consideration of potential systemic risks.
